技术文摘
如何导出MySQL数据库结构
如何导出MySQL数据库结构
在MySQL数据库管理中,导出数据库结构是一项常见且重要的操作。无论是为了备份、迁移数据库,还是与团队成员共享数据库设计,掌握导出数据库结构的方法都十分关键。下面将详细介绍几种常见的导出方式。
使用MySQL命令行工具 这是最基础也是最常用的方法之一。确保你已经安装并配置好MySQL环境。打开命令提示符或终端,登录到MySQL数据库。使用命令 “mysql -u [用户名] -p”,输入密码后进入数据库。
接着,使用 “SHOW DATABASES;” 命令查看所有数据库,确定要导出结构的数据库。之后,使用 “USE [数据库名];” 切换到目标数据库。
然后,使用 “mysqldump -u [用户名] -p --no-data [数据库名] > [导出文件名].sql” 命令进行导出。“--no-data” 参数表示只导出数据库结构,不包含数据。例如,要导出名为 “test_db” 的数据库结构,保存为 “test_structure.sql”,命令为 “mysqldump -u root -p --no-data test_db > test_structure.sql”。按提示输入密码后,数据库结构就会被导出到指定文件中。
使用图形化工具MySQL Workbench 如果你更喜欢图形化界面操作,MySQL Workbench是个不错的选择。打开MySQL Workbench并连接到你的MySQL服务器。
在左侧导航栏中,找到并右键点击要导出结构的数据库,选择 “Forward Engineer”。在弹出的向导窗口中,按照提示逐步操作。在 “Select Objects to Forward Engineer” 步骤,确保只勾选数据库对象(如表、视图、存储过程等),不勾选数据相关选项。
继续完成后续步骤,在最后一步 “Select Physical Output File” 中,指定导出文件的保存路径和文件名,点击 “Finish” 即可完成数据库结构的导出。
使用phpMyAdmin 若你的服务器环境安装了phpMyAdmin,也可以通过它来导出数据库结构。登录phpMyAdmin,在界面中找到要导出的数据库。
点击数据库名称进入该数据库的管理页面,然后点击页面上方的 “导出” 选项卡。在导出设置页面,选择 “结构” 选项,确保不勾选 “数据” 相关的选项。
设置好其他必要参数后,点击 “执行” 按钮,phpMyAdmin就会生成一个包含数据库结构的SQL文件供你下载保存。
通过以上几种方法,你可以轻松地导出MySQL数据库结构,满足不同场景下的需求。
TAGS: MySQL数据库 导出方法 数据库结构 导出MySQL数据库结构
- 前端量子纠缠效果源码全网疯传!
- Spring 扩展点与其应用的深度剖析
- 外网热议的量子纠缠效应
- 深入探究 Go 模板:全面广泛指南
- ES2021 至 ES2023 的 13 个实用 JavaScript 新功能
- 快手二面:POI 致内存溢出原因,你敢说吗?
- Java 实现图像识别与图像处理的方法
- Python 数据分析库 Scipy 库:科学计算与数据分析的绝佳工具
- 基于 Linux 构建物联网应用程序:传感器与数据处理
- Python 注册机编写:卡密生成,便捷登录应用程序!
- 携程酒店基于血缘元数据的数据流程优化实践探索
- Python 内置的轻量级 SQLite 数据库
- 协程:开启并发编程新领域
- Functools 模块:助力 Python 编程高效化
- 优化 Python 编程感受:发掘 VS Code 的多样潜能